<?php include "../../_app/Config.inc.php"; $AgendaContatos = new AgendaContatos(); $request = json_decode(file_get_contents("php://input")); if (!empty($request)) { if (!empty($request) && is_array($request)) { //excluir foreach ($request as $data) { $AgendaContatos->setContato_id($data->contato_id); $AgendaContatos->Execute()->delete(); } echo "excluido com sucesso!"; } elseif (!empty($request->edited)) { //editar $AgendaContatos->setThis($request); $AgendaContatos->Execute()->update(NULL, "contato_id"); echo "Editado com sucesso!"; } else { //adicionar $AgendaContatos->setThis($request); $AgendaContatos->Execute()->insert(); // echo "Adicionado com sucesso!"; echo json_encode("Adicionado com sucesso!"); } } else { $AgendaContatos->Execute()->findAll(); echo json_encode($AgendaContatos->Execute()->getResult()); }
$cat->post_title = Check::Words($cat->post_title, 8); $cat->post_content = Check::Words($cat->post_content, 20); $cat->datetime = date('Y-m-d', strtotime($cat->post_date)); $cat->pubdate = date('d/m/Y H:i', strtotime($cat->post_date)); echo $cc % 4 == 0 ? "<div class='row'>\n</div>\n" : ""; echo "<div class='col-md-3'>"; $View->Show((array) $cat, $tpl_cat); echo "</div>\n"; $cc++; } echo "</div>\n"; } /** * Agenda */ $readAge = new AgendaContatos(); $readAge->Execute()->FullRead("SELECT * FROM agenda_contatos a " . "JOIN ws_setor s ON(s.setor_id = a.setor_id) " . "JOIN agenda_endereco e ON(e.endereco_id = a.endereco_id) " . "JOIN app_cidades c ON(c.cidade_id = e.app_cidade) " . "WHERE a.contato_descricao LIKE '%' :link '%' OR s.setor_content LIKE '%' :link '%'" . "ORDER BY contato_descricao LIMIT :limit OFFSET :offset", "link={$search}&limit={$Pager->getLimit()}&offset={$Pager->getOffset()}", true); ?> <hr> <section class="section"> <header> <h2>Contatos:</h2> <p>Sua pesquisa por <?php echo $search; ?> retornou <?php echo $readAge->Execute()->getRowCount(); ?> resultados:</p> </header>